I ordered the “vegan” poke bowl which I’m pretty sure had a mayonnaise sauce in part of it. Despite mentioning I was vegan and ordering the vegan bowl, when I asked for a spicy sauce, he brought me a mayonnaise-based one. When I asked, he said it was mayo. When I then asked more specifically for a chili sauce, he brought one that had a weird meat flavor (ick). The fresh rolls were ok but had a startlingly bitter flavor, I think from the cucumber skins. If you crave Asian food like I do, you can make it work but be diligent.

This place is CLOSED-DO NOT PLACE AN ONLINE ORDER.

I ordered food online tonight 2/16 like I have dozens of times. Everything worked perfectly fine and I received a confirmation email. When I went to pick up the order there was a sign on the door and the restaurant was completely closed down. No one answered the phone, and they two guys inside said they were closed until further notice. They took over $100 of my money with my online order, with no way to contact them to get a refund. I had to dispute the charge through my bank and won’t be refunded for weeks or longer. Absolutely ridiculous situation that could’ve been avoided by them turning off their online ordering system and updating their website. Silver lining, I went to Amazing Pho in Lenox- HIGHLY RECOMMEND them instead of this place. I won’t be ordering from Burmese Bowl again.

If you order the Nan Gyi Thoke Noodles and the server ask you for a level of spice on your noodles, I would advise you to go with the Medium level spice if you cannot take the tolerance of a high level spice. You will sweat like I did when eating the Nan Gyi Thoke Noodles at a high spice level but I was able to take the spice and the food was good. The Spring Rolls and Samosas were very good as well. It’s so rare to find a Burmese restaurant in the U.S. , so thanks to the owner(s) for opening this place. My favorite was the tea leaf salad. I’ve had better Mohinga but the coconut chicken noodle soup was quite flavorful.
